#18c224 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#18c224 is composed of 9.4% red, 76.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.4%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 124.2 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 42.7%. #18c224 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ff48 with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#18c224 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#18c224 has RGB values of R:24, G:194,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1622564.

Shades and Tints of #18c224

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000200 is the darkest color, while #f0fd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#18c224

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6e6c is the less saturated color, while #07d316 is the most saturated one.
